Discover magnificent museums like The Andy Warhol Museum, fun-filled events like the award-winning Picklesburgh, historic sites like Saint Anthony Chapel, which is home to a record 5,000 Catholic relics, and an arts & culture scene unlike any other.
Pittsburgh convenient location makes for less than six hours of travel by car or train from Washington, D.C., Canada, and 10 other states. For those interested in flying, the award-winning Pittsburgh International Airport serves more than 8 million passengers annually, with nonstop destinations continually on the rise.
Once known for manufacturing, Pittsburgh is now a hub for technology, medicine, and education. Come see why industry giants like Facebook, Google and Uber, as well as home-grown tech companies like Duolingo and Argo AI are choosing to land in Pittsburgh.
With the shift in industries, Pittsburgh also became a sustainability focused city and a top-10 city for certified green building space.
